Women & Golf launch golf course reviews ‘by women for women’

10.19am 13th January 2023 - Media

Women & Golf, the leading media brand in the UK for women’s golf, has launched a new section on its website featuring golf course reviews by women and for women.

The new golf course review feature will give female golfers the opportunity to have their say about the golf courses that they play. It will also give fellow Women & Golf readers the chance to find golf courses that really have women golfers in mind.

There are over 200 UK and Ireland courses already reviewed on the site, with more courses being added weekly. There is also the option for golfers to add a course that they would like to review. For those looking for inspiration, users are able to search by region and/or star rating to find a golf course in a specific area.

Prior to today’s launch, the review section was tested by Women & Golf Members at the end of 2022 to gain feedback and fine tune the review process, before launching to the wider Women & Golf community. 

As well as being able to provide a written review and give the golf club a star rating out of five, there are also female-specific questions relating to areas such as slope rating and changing facilities. 

Women & Golf Editor Emma Ballard said: “I have heard numerous times in the last two years that this would be a really useful tool to have. Think of this as the TripAdvisor for women golfers! 

“There is, of course, work to do to make sure that every golf club in the UK and Ireland are able to be reviewed. However, we believe we have a great starting point to work from and are confident the listing of clubs will grow quickly.

“To make the Golf Course Reviews by women, for women, the success we know it can be, we are going to rely on the user-generated content from our readers, who we believe will embrace this new feature. As the platform evolves, it is our hope to extend across the world, especially in America and Australia, where our readership continues to grow. We’re really excited to launch our course review section and look forward to seeing how it is received by our fellow women golfers.”
